The Mizarians were a humanoid species native to the planet Mizar II. Mizarians valued peaceful non-resistance and because of this, were conquered six times between the mid 21st century and the 2360s. (TNG episode: "Allegiance") The Klingon Empire refused any governmental relations with the Mizarian people because of their extreme pacifistic views. (ST novel: Articles of the Federation) At least one Mizarian served aboard the USS Enterprise-D in 2371. (TNG movie: Star Trek Generations) Strawberries acted as a mild narcotic in Mizarians. (SCE eBook: Fables of the Prime Directive)

  • The Mizarians were a humanoid species native to the planet Mizar II. Mizarians valued peaceful non-resistance over confrontation; because of this reputation, they were conquered six times in a matter of three centuries. The Mizarians survived these invasions by offering absolutely no resistance. Kova Tholl claimed that the Mizarians were a species known for possessing superior intelligence. (TNG: "Allegiance" ) Mizarians were one of the many species that attended the biennial Trade Agreements Conference held on Betazed in 2366. (TNG: "Ménage à Troi" ) A Mizarian was a customer in a bar on Torman V, when Jean-Luc Picard, Beverly Crusher and Worf were undercover on the planet in 2369. (TNG: "Chain of Command, Part I" ) A Mizarian was aboard the USS Enterprise-D shortly before it was destroyed. (Star Trek Generations)
  • The Mizarians were a superior-intelligent, peaceful humanoid race indigenous to Mizar II. Their pacifist nature saw their planet conquered several times over the centuries. (TNG: "Allegiance") In 2380, a Borg cube attempted to assimilate Mizar II, but IKS Hidoken, wielding transphasic torpedoes, thwarted the Borg. Because of this encounter, the cube crashed into the planet's surface below. (Star Trek: Invasion 101)
